Smoky Chipotle Sweet Potato Salad

Smoky Chipotle Sweet Potato Salad requires approximately 45 minutes from start to finish.

  • Servings: 10
  • Total cooking time:

Ingredients:

  • 3 lbs sweet potatoes
  • 1/4 c. olive oil
  • 1 pureed chipotle pepper in adobo sauce (see notes below)
  • 1 tsp. balsamic vinegar
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/3 c. dried cranberries
  • 1/2 c. chopped pecans
  • 2 tbsp. or less chopped chives (optional- could sub for red onions as well)
  • Other optional mix-ins: chopped cilantro, black beans, roasted corn, chopped bacon ( amounts added according to your preference)

Instructions:

  1. Preheat the oven to 400 F. Meanwhile, peel and chop the sweet potatoes into 1" cubes.
  2. Toss the potatoes in 2 tbsp of olive oil and spread on two baking sheets. I lined my sheets with tin foil first for an easier clean up.
  3. Roast for 20-30 min. Toss halfway and check on them. You want them soft and just a little roasted on the sides (if you prefer them that way).
  4. While they are roasting, prepare the dressing.
  5. Whisk 2 tbsp of olive oil, pureed pepper and balsamic vinegar.
  6. Add sal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Once sweet potatoes are done roasting and cooled, combine them in a large bowl with the cranberries, chopped pecans, chives and any other mix-ins you may have added. Carefully pour in the dressing a little at a time and combine the salad until it contains the right amount of dressing you'd like. I usually use all of it.
  8. Cover and refrigerate.
